Success Story 3: Winter's Enchantment in Harbin

seasons in china

  • Benefit: Experience the world's largest ice and snow festival, featuring awe-inspiring ice sculptures and captivating light displays.
  • How to Do: Visit in January or February for the festival's peak season. Consider booking accommodations and activities in advance due to high demand.
